Mark Hamill Current Age and Star Wars Casting Timeline

Mark Hamill was born on September 25, 1951, making him 73 years old as of the latest public records. He first portrayed Luke Skywalker in the original 1977 Star Wars film and returned for the sequel trilogy released between 2015 and 2019. His age during filming has been widely cited by entertainment outlets and verified through studio press materials and interviews. Mark Hamill Age in Star Wars: Filming Periods and Public Perception

During principal photography for the original trilogy, Hamill was in his mid-20s to early 30s, while the sequel trilogy saw him in his 60s.
